Man and woman killed in crash on A299 Hengist Way

A man and woman have died after a crash involving a van on the A299 at Minster.

Police are seeking witnesses following the crash on the dual carriageway between Minster and Cliffsend at just after 9pm last night.

It involved a white Mercedes Sprinter van, which was travelling in the direction of Ramsgate and a white Toyota Aygo.

The Aygo was stopped behind a blue Renault Clio, and the occupants were standing near the vehicle when they were hit.

They died shortly afterwards.

Officers investigating a fatal road traffic collision in Minster, Thanet, are appealing for information.

They were a 49-year-old man and a 21-year-old woman, from the Broadstairs area.

Police would like to speak to anyone who saw the accident, or the vehicles in the moments before the crash, which was near the former Manston Airport.
